Solution for 7x+6-3x=-5x-13+x equation:



7x+6-3x=-5x-13+x
We move all terms to the left:
7x+6-3x-(-5x-13+x)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
7x-3x-(-4x-13)+6=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
4x-(-4x-13)+6=0
We get rid of parentheses
4x+4x+13+6=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
8x+19=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
8x=-19
x=-19/8
x=-2+3/8
